A dream from a Paris Hotel 2025 6' 2'' Directed by Jay Johnson
Inspired by an out-of-body experience in a Parisian hotel, this experimental short film reconstructs a fractured consciousness. Blending personal archival footage with surreal distortions, it blurs the lines between memory and fabrication.
As nostalgia becomes both weapon and refuge,
The film explores the unsettling fluidity of recollection and the quiet alienation of being untethered from the now.

Jay Johnson is a multidisciplinary artist from the North West of England, currently based in London. Working across sculpture, photography, and time-based media, he explores his connection to human existence, navigating the abstraction and subjectivity of life. Rooted in personal experiences of disconnection and an evolving interest in panpsychism, his work gently unravels the boundaries between perception and truth, ultimately questioning the validity of reality.
